Benefits of a Porch Addition
A porch addition offers many advantages. Below is a list of a few of the most engaging factors to think about adding a porch to your home:
Enhanced Curb Appeal: A properly designed porch can improve the aesthetic of your home, making it more appealing to potential buyers.
Increased Home Value: Real estate specialists often mention patios as a desirable function, possibly increasing your property's market price.
Outdoor Living Space: A porch supplies an exceptional space for outdoor living, permitting families to take pleasure in fresh air without being completely exposed to the components.
Social Space: It serves as a natural event place for household and buddies, ideal for entertaining or simply enjoying a pleasant night.
Comfort and Shelter: A porch can secure you from the aspects, offering shade in the summer season and shelter in the rain.

Types of Porch Additions
When thinking about a porch addition, it's necessary to explore the various types readily available. Here's a closer take a look at some popular options:
Front Porch: A traditional option that enhances curb appeal and invites visitors into the home.
Back Porch: Ideal for personal privacy and typically used for outdoor dining and entertaining.
Evaluated Porch: Offers protection from bugs while permitting fresh air and natural light to flow in.
Three-Season Porch: Designed for usage during spring, summertime, and fall, normally including big windows that can be opened or closed.
Four-Season Porch: Insulated and developed to be used year-round, often geared up with heating and air conditioning.

* What is the average expense of a porchaddition?A: The cost of a porch addition can vary significantly based upon size, products, and labor costs. Typically, homeowners can anticipate to invest anywhere from ₤ 5,000 to ₤ 25,000. Q: How long does it take to construct a porch?A: The timeframe for construction can differ based upon complexity, but the majority of porch additions can be completed within a few weeks to a couple of months. Q: Do I need an authorization for a porch addition?A: In
the majority of cases, yes. Regional building regulations**typically require permits, and failure to acquire one can lead to fines or issues when reselling your home. Q: Can I add a porch if I have a little yard?A: Yes, there are many styles for small spaces, such as cantilevered or wrap-around porches that make the most of the usage of available space. Q: What upkeep does a porch require?A: Maintenance depends upon the products utilized, however generally includes regular cleaning, sealing or staining wood, and examining for wear and tear.
